2017-10-19 86 views
1

我有一个位置设置在我的Nginx配置文件如下,它工作正常,但相对链接在页面(CSS,脚本,锚标签)是不是相对于位置/操作系统,而是对主机名/ IP地址。如何在路径之前追加/ os?Nginx的alter path链接是相对于?

location /os { 
    rewrite /os(.*) /$1 break; 
    proxy_pass http://192.168.0.125/; 
    proxy_redirect off; 
} 

回答

1

您是否尝试删除rewrite声明?它看起来像是从该行的路径中剥离/ os前缀

+0

感谢您的建议,我试了一下,但页面上的所有相关链接仍与https://192.168.0.125/相关,而不是https://192.168.0.125/os – JakeAM